Obituary of Marjorie M. Vanderhoof

Please share a memory of Marjorie to include in a keepsake book for family and friends.

   Marjorie M. Vanderhoof, 94 of Rome, passed away peacefully on January 26, 2023 after a brief
illness. She was born on August 27, 1928 in Rome, NY, the daughter of the late Edward and
Lydia Mae Evans McLaughlin. Marge graduated from RFA, Class of 1946. She was united in
marriage to Thomas Vanderhoof in the First United Methodist Church on November 19, 1949.
Thomas predeceased her on March 5, 2003, Marge was a member of the First Methodist
Church, American Legion of Rome Ladies Auxiliary and the 40&8 in Westmoreland.

 Marge was an amazing mom, grandma and great grandma. Her family was her world and she
was our Dad’s caregiver when his health failed. She never missed her son’s sports events and
there were many Little League games she could be found working in the concession stand. She
was there for all her children’s events as well as for her grandchildren’s too. She was a loyal
Mets fan and growing up every televised game was in our living room. Her heart was huge and
so was her beautiful smile. Mom made each of our birthdays special. Her Christmas decorating
was beyond gorgeous and her holiday meals were amazing. She was a wonderful cook who
prepared the best dinners every day. Mom loved to laugh and we had so many fun times
growing up. Her favorite thing to do in her later years was to go for ice cream at Nicky Doodles.
Our world has forever been changed and we will miss her every day.
